Output 10052af972600ee72f8b3024401fbeb1d12cf37be4e0ed625fdf4d48bcf2a056:1

value
9960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 851af53831de232ff39d825e80b43ad48b7466ed OP_EQUAL
address
3Dpp689skhCd5fq14k96UnMVJbdsyKSDXG
transaction
10052af972600ee72f8b3024401fbeb1d12cf37be4e0ed625fdf4d48bcf2a056
spent
true